Precise Controlled Atmosphere glove boxes provide users with a leak-proof environment for working with contamination-sensitive materials.
Typical applications include procedures where low levels of oxygen moisture are important such as working with organometallics, alternative energy cells or hydrophilic chemicals.
All models feature a one-piece molded medium-density polyethylene shell with a dry powder epoxy-coated steel superstructure. An easily removable 1/4” thick laminated safety glass viewing window measures 26.4” W x 12.5” H. The main chamber offers approximately 13 cu. ft. of interior space while the transfer chamber has an 11.0” nominal ID and is 12” long.
Box has a pair of 0.15” thick, size 93/4 neoprene gloves that are 30” in length. Precise Basic Glove Boxes meet Class 1 atmosphere containment conditions for oxygen leak rates per ISO 10648-2 test method.
Boxes have six manual valves with 3/8” compression fitting and 3/8” hose barbs. Two on the main glove box and two on the transfer chamber are for purging and filling. The two remaining valves on the main glove box are for drying train connections.
Glove boxes are factory leak tested with a mass spectrometer while glove box is pressurized with helium at 5 in. of water gauge. No detectable leaks greater than 1 x 104 mL/sec are allowed.
Main chamber has a pressure gauge with readings from -5 to +5 inches of water while the transfer chambers pressure gauge reads from 0 to -29 in of mercury.
